Transaction ecde3824259ca22c0a54a59d663f55751101130e4aca3fd34bd73afc4dfc8d56
1 Input
1 Output
-
ecde3824259ca22c0a54a59d663f55751101130e4aca3fd34bd73afc4dfc8d56:0
- value
- 778245
- script pubkey
- OP_0 OP_PUSHBYTES_20 68da45a57d457bc33dbcea18ce7628250e4a15e4
- address
- bc1qdrdytftag4aux0duagvvua3gy58y590ymhxvgq